# Orphaned-resource sweeper configuration for the Bramblehook cluster.
# The sweeper scans nightly for volumes, load balancers, and DNS records
# that no longer map to a live deployment in the Fennwick registry.
# Be careful when adjusting the grace window below: anything shorter
# than 48 hours risks deleting resources mid-migration, which bit the
# Tallow team badly last quarter. The sweeper authenticates against the
# registry using a service token. The token itself is set on the next line.

secret setting of taduf-bahip: COURIER_KEY5=49c55

## Deploy Step 4 — Tidecrest Widget

Build the tide-table widget bundle with `make widget-prod`. Verify the Moorhaven station feed resolves before promoting; a stale feed renders empty charts on every embed. Cache TTL stays at 10 minutes — do not lower it, the upstream provider rate-limits hard. Smoke-test one coastal page and one inland fallback page. The widget fetches predictions through the gated feed proxy, which authenticates using the API secret set in the env file on the next line.

vault entry, fadup-tagag: RELAY_SECRET8=2fd92179

## Further Reading

The Cragfall crash-report pipeline has three stages: device capture, symbolication, and dedup grouping. Most review questions concern the grouping heuristics — read those docs before approving changes to fingerprint logic. Symbolication retries and dSYM handling are covered separately. The full architecture overview lives on the internal page below.

operations page: https://confluence.zemvarlabs.internal/projects/display/browse/display/8963

## Deployment

The Shelfwright catalogue importer deploys as a single worker container behind the Bramleigh job queue. As a contractor, you will deploy to staging only; production pushes go through the release crew. Build the image with `make image`, push to the internal registry, and bump the tag in the staging manifest. The importer reads all runtime settings from its environment, so no config files ship in the image. Staging currently uses the following configuration values.

config for bahop-baduf:
[kasion]
team = lamath
access_code = ac_d807e5
host = kasion.paliqcloud.corp
port = 4000
owner = julix.tamvan
peer = frair.qorvelsoft.local